    Re: Improving Recipe Box

    When you post a recipe always give it a category such as Appetizers, Bread, Main Course et.

     

    If You did not do this initially I believe you should be able to Edit and make sure a category is present.

     

    At this point it is not too difficult to find a specific recipe.

     

    To sort results, click on a column heading below.

    Edit Favorite Recipe Source Contest Winner CategoryTimeRating

     

     

     

    Time Rating Delete

     

     

    By Clicking on CATEGORY at the Top of your recipe box- All your recipes are organized by Alphabetical Category

     

    Appetizers, Breads etc

     

     

    This pulls up the type of recipe you Posted quite easily.

     

    Other Headings work too:

     

    For Example If you click on Time  (to prepare) and you put in 0 all the 0 times come up first then for example 30 minutes comes up next 60 minutes preparation time etc.All your recipes will be listed by speed of preparation.

     

    Lots of different ways to find a certain recipe in our Recipe Box. We just need to fill out the requested headings  when we Enter them to organize them by topic

    Yes, there is a way to quickly go to page 146 for example. If you are on the forum pages and are wanting to go to another page, look up at the address bar and about 2/3 of the way across you will see "...PageIndex=3..." (if you are on page 3). Just go up and click on the number 3 and backspace to remove it and then type in the page number you want - such as 146 and hit enter. It will take you directly to page 146.
